DRUM MILL TM 500 - RETSCH

Drum Mill TM 500. The Drum Mill TM 500 is a laboratory ball mill designed to grind large sample volumes up to 35 l. It accepts initial feed sizes of up to 20 mm and can achieve grind sizes down to 15 µm by friction and impact. Solids | Choose the Right Grinding Mill - Chemical Processing

Sep 13, 2010· Grinding time is related to media diameter and agitator speed via: T = KD 2 /N 1/2. where T is the grinding time to reach a certain median particle size, K is a constant that depends upon the material being processed, the type of media and the particular mill being used, D is the diameter of the media, and N is the shaft rpm. This equation shows that total grinding time is directly ...

Grinding time for ball mills - Metallurgist & Mineral Processing …

First you need the volumetric capacity of the mill, this is the volume of the mill at rest where the ore just reaches the discharge level (often about 1/3 of the internal volume). From this you need to subtract the volume of the grinding media. You now have the unit capacity. Then take the volumetric feed rate of the new ore per time.

Mill (grinding) - Wikipedia

A mill is a device that breaks solid materials into smaller pieces by grinding, crushing, or cutting. Such comminution is an important unit operation in many processes.There are many different types of mills and many types of materials processed in them. Historically mills were powered by hand or by animals (e.g., via a hand crank), working animal (e.g., horse mill), wind or water ().

Wet Grinding Mills - CMC Milling

Wet grinding mills also referred to as media mills are used to reduce particles in liquids. The mills make it possible to break down, what are known as agglomerates into their finer individual particles. This increases color development, gloss transparency, particle size distribution and can even increase chemical activity.

Life in the Holy Land: Grinding Grain - Imagining the past: …

Oct 28, 2011· During Roman times — the time of Christ — rotating mills with more vertically orientated millstones were used. During the time of Ancient Israel—until the Hellenistic Age—grinding stones were used. These were not circular mills, but rather an elongated basalt stone that was moved back and forth on a base—often called a quern.

calculate grinding time batch ball mill

Sep 29, 2021· Grinding time for ball mills Grinding Classification. You now have the unit capacity. Then take the volumetric feed rate of the new ore per time. Divide the unit capacity by the feed rate and you have the nominal retention time. The history and processes of milling - Resilience

Jan 25, 2011· Stone mills were powered by water or wind to grind the grain between two large stones. Stone mills were common throughout Europe and they were excellent for grinding soft wheat varieties. The grain is poured into a hole in the upper stone, called the runner, and is distributed across the bottom stone, called the sleeper.

The Art of the Millstones, How They Work - Angelfire

The miller determines the feed and the speed of his grind for how much he wants to grind in a set time period, but this is compounded by the amount of moisture or lack of moisture in the grain. The average diameter pair of millstones could grind through a modern paper 50 pound sack of grain in 10 minutes but the miller may not want to do that.

Choosing the Best Media Mill For Your Wet Grinding Application …

Jul 01, 2003· From this plot, it is shown that a target fineness of 80% < 2 microns is normally achieved in 315 minutes of recirculation milling with 1.0 to 1.4 mm grinding media. By reducing the media diameter to 0.6 to 0.8 mm after 90 minutes, the target grind is achieved in only 150 minutes.
